Quine: A Temporal Graph System for Provenance Storage and Analysis

被引:2
作者
Wright, Ryan [1 ]
机构
[1] Galois Inc, Portland, OR 97214 USA
来源
PROVENANCE AND ANNOTATION OF DATA AND PROCESSES, IPAW 2018 | 2018年 / 11017卷
关键词
Provenance; Graph database; Graph query language; Distributed systems;
D O I
10.1007/978-3-319-98379-0_14
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
This demonstration introduces "Quine", a prototype graph database and processing system designed for provenance analysis with capabilities that include: fine-grained graph versioning to support querying historical data after it has changed, standing queries to execute callbacks as data matching arbitrary queries is streamed in, and queries through time to express arbitrary causal ordering on past data. The system uses a novel combination of schema-less data storage and strongly-typed query language to enable well-typed analyses of types unexpected when the database was initialized. The system is designed to handle very large data with support for partitioning the graph to run across any number of hosts/shards across a network.
引用
收藏
页码:177 / 180
页数:4
相关论文
共 3 条
[1]  
Facebook Inc.: GraphQL, 2016, WORK DRAFT
[2]  
Holzschuher Florian, 2013, P JOINT EDBT ICDT 20, P195, DOI [DOI 10.1145/2457317.2457351, 10.1145/2457317.2457351]
[3]  
Pacaci A., 2017, P 5 INT WORKSH GRAPH, P12